How do I turn off SOS on my iPhone? The status bar just says 'SOS' and I can't call or text.

22
My iPhone's signal area shows 'SOS' or 'SOS only' and I can't make normal calls or use data. How do I get rid of it and back to normal service?

'SOS' in the status bar isn't a setting you toggle, it means your phone has no signal from your own carrier and can only make emergency calls. It usually clears itself when you're back in coverage. To force it: toggle Airplane Mode on for ten seconds then off (Control Center), which makes the phone re-find the network. If it sticks: restart the phone, check Settings > Cellular that your line and data are on, make sure carrier settings are updated (Settings > General > About, it prompts if there's an update), and reseat the SIM. If it never leaves even in good signal, it's usually a carrier or SIM issue, contact your provider.

It's not a button you switch off, SOS means no carrier signal so only emergency calls work. Nine times out of ten you've just lost coverage and it clears when signal returns.

Quick fix that usually works: Airplane Mode on, wait ten seconds, off. Forces the iPhone to reconnect to the network and the SOS clears. A restart does the same job.

If it's permanent even with full bars, check the SIM (take it out and reseat it) and your carrier account. Sometimes an eSIM or billing issue leaves you stuck on SOS and only the carrier can fix it.
